Web27 mei 2024 · Average novel chapter lengths fall in the 3,000- to 4,000-word range. But there are plenty of wildly successful books that have longer and shorter chapters. Nonfiction chapters often fall around the 4,000-word mark, but this is highly dependent on subject matter. Read on as we dive into chapter length guidelines by genre. Chapter books are books for beginning readers ages 6 to 9, usually in grades 1st, 2nd, and 3rd. They are books with illustrations and larger text size that are comprehensible to new readers. Chapter books are shorter than middle-grade books, averaging about 125 pages.
